The first and best thing to do is determine if there are viruses on the computer. Two really good virus and spyware scanning programs (FREE programs, I might add) are
AVG Free Edition
http://free.avg.com/
and Spybot - Search and Destroy
http://www.safer-networking.org/
Another thing you can do, after you remove any viruses, find out if you have a spare USB flash drive that's NOT used for storage. A cool thing you can do with that is to use them to enable ReadyBoost, which makes the flash drive space act as virtual RAM, which speeds up your machine. (NOTE: only works for Vista). For info and instructions on how to enable ReadyBoost on a flash drive, go here: http://www.wikihow.com/Use-ReadyBoost-in-Windows-Vista
Another thing that could GREATLY speed up your computer is uninstalling any un-used programs on your machine, to access all installed programs in XP, go to Control Panel>Add or Remove Programs. In Vista: Control Panel>Programs and Features.
If you combine all three of these things, your computer should be ten times as fast. Hope this helps you!
